The bloc's 21st package designates 14 crypto platforms tied to the A7 network and claims a new power to ban crypto services from entire third countries that enable sanctions evasion.

The European Union (EU) has adopted its 21st sanctions package against Russia, extending transaction bans to 14 crypto-related platforms and adding designations tied to what investigators call the A7 network. Blockchain analytics firm Chain…
